Hey guys!
I just joined the site, and it's nice to meet you all. My name's Devan, and I'm a '93 Base Stealth owner from B.C. Canada. I love the style and sexyness of my car, but I'm looking for more power than the mediocre output of the SOHC. It's going to be too much of a hassle to do an engine swap and everything, especially considering mine's an Auto, so I've decided to upgrade. I was considering a 96 Stealth TT, but I think I've decided on getting a GTO instead. I've talked to a few different dealers, and with the 15 year restriction on importing JDMs, the GEN 2 (94+) GTOs will be legal by Julyish. I'm probably going to wait until then, and get one of the first in the continent. My main question is, what major differences are there between the GTO and the 3000GT? Obviously the badging and RHD, but other than that, are there any mechanical differences that I should be worried about as far as repairs on concerned? I know it's the same engine, which is nice. I've got friends with JDM's that have JDM only engines, and it's impossible to find parts for, but what about emissions controls, basic wiring, etc.? Anyone have any knowledge regarding the differences? Any info or input would be greatly appreciated. You guys really seem to know what your talking about. Thank you very much! -Devan |

I guess I should of explained better.
JDMs came from the factory with 9bs and offered a dealer upgrade to 13Gs. Only Euro Spec 3000gt's had a dealer option of 13g's. So I guess the answer is yes and no, check the part # on the housing to make sure. |

There is a HP limit in Japan. The limit is 280Hp when they were in production (not sure if its that now). Many cars actually have more power (japan spec supra, GTo), but they are de-tuned in japan so they can be legal. |
